Movie Report: The Hobbit: The Battle of the Five Armies (2014) Release Date : December 17, 2014 (U.S.). : Peter Jackson, who also directed The Lord of the Rings Plot Summary
: The film concludes the adventure of Bilbo Baggins and Thorin Oakenshield. After reclaiming the Lonely Mountain from the dragon Smaug, the characters must engage in a massive war as factions of dwarves, elves, and men clash over the treasure while the forces of the dark lord Sauron approach. Bilbo Baggins : Martin Freeman. Thorin Oakenshield : Richard Armitage. : Ian McKellen. : Benedict Cumberbatch (voice). Critical Reception
: The film received mixed to positive reviews, currently holding a 59% Tomatometer score and a 74% Audience Score Rotten Tomatoes
The final installment of the Middle-earth prequel trilogy, The Hobbit: The Battle of the Five Armies, concludes the journey of Bilbo Baggins and his companions as they fight to protect the Lonely Mountain. 🎬 Film Overview Director: Peter Jackson. Release Date: December 17, 2014.
Main Plot: Bilbo Baggins and a company of dwarves must defend their homeland against the dragon Smaug and a rising Orc army led by Sauron.
Extended Edition: Includes an additional 30 minutes of footage. 🏗️ Production Background
Original Plan: The Hobbit was initially intended to be a two-film series before being expanded into a trilogy during production.
Guillermo del Toro: Originally attached to direct but left due to script delays and scheduling conflicts.
Technical Innovation: Shot at a high frame rate (HFR) of 48 frames per second to provide a more immersive visual experience. 📊 Box Office & Reception Isaidub is a well-known pirate website frequently used
Total Gross: Earned over $951 million worldwide, making it one of the highest-grossing films of 2014.
Budget: Estimated production cost of approximately $250 million.
Critical View: Critics praised the epic scale but some noted that stretching the story into three films led to unnecessary "padding".
